National Law University, Odisha, Cuttack (NLUO) provides good infrastructure, with proper classrooms/lecture halls, good library equipped with air conditioning, clean campus, ample food stalls for students, sports centres like basketball court, tennis court, badminton court and football field. The hostel rooms are big enough and cleaning crew is available from 7:00 A.M - 4:00 P.M. The hostels, lecture halls, library and mess are all equipped with WiFi, lecture halls have white boards and projector. Mess food is edible. Overall a good experience and good living environment.
It has greatly developed as it currently houses one of the largest law library in the country. Adequate facilities with respect to sports and recreation area also made available to students along with good hygienic food
College infrastructure is improving slowly. The library is finally functional. The hostels are spacious, you get single rooms which is a great thing. Overall the college is pretty but needs a lot of development.
